Function & Positioning
The P0400QX is a 16‑channel mixed DI/DO module optimized for harsh industrial environments where both discrete input monitoring and output control are required. It acquires dry‑contact (NO/NC) and 24–120 VAC/VDC input signals from switches, relays, and sensors, while sourcing/sinking 24–120 VAC/VDC output signals to drive actuators, solenoids, and relays. Each channel features configurable debounce (10–500 ms) and built‑in surge/short‑circuit protection. Positioned as a cost‑effective, space‑saving I/O solution, it suits outdoor cabinets, unconditioned rooms, and safety‑related control circuits where combined DI/DO functionality is essential.
